Centration
The tendency, especially in young children, to focus on one aspect of a situation while neglecting other relevant aspects.
Cognitive Development
The progression of learning and processing abilities in an individual, including memory, problem-solving, and decision-making skills from childhood through adulthood.
Handedness
The preference for using one hand over the other for tasks, typically categorized as right-handed, left-handed, or ambidextrous.
Early Childhood
A developmental period in human life spanning from birth to 8 years, marked by rapid physical, cognitive, and emotional growth.
